What does the technical audit check?
It crawls the site and applies a set of rules to every page: server response, canonical, title and description outside the length limits, heading hierarchy that skips levels, images without alt text, broken links, redirect chains, and pages with no internal links pointing to them.
Every finding comes with a severity and the page it lives on, and the number of pages audited per month is a plan cap.
It's the same yardstick we apply to Crownler's own storefront. A tool that flags a client's short titles can't run a site that fails its own checks.
